Web2 de ago. de 2024 · 3 Texas State Highway 130 (85 mph) Another incredibly fast highway that allows drivers to hit some high speeds is the Texas State Highway 130, which has a … WebThe United Arab Emirates employs minimum and maximum speed limits, which vary for different types of vehicles and roads. The roads are monitored by speed cameras to detect traffic violations such as speeding. Heavy vehicles such as trucks, mini buses and buses are installed with speed limiters to prevent overspeeding.
